We just finished up season 1. It's a decent show. Unfortunately, we didn't realize until halfway through that it had been cancelled after the first season. Netflicks and Hulu should warn you, damnit. But I'm glad I saw it, even if it's unfinished. The story is relatively complex and convoluted, which is one of the reasons it was cancelled, apparently. The first few episodes will jump back and forth through multiple timelines, sometimes three or four in a single episode.

It's a government conspiracy involving aliens. I thought of it as "24 meets Battlestar Galactica," though they never leave earth and the science fiction angle is downplayed. But the aliens themselves and the plots surrounding them are similar to the new and improved Cylons of the BSG reboot. For instance, the issue of infiltration into the human population, hybridization, us vs them, human origins, etc.
